WebMar 3, 2024 · Some sheets that are 100 percent polyester are labeled as “microfiber.” But not all sheets labeled as microfiber are 100 percent polyester. A blend of polyester and nylon can also be considered “microfiber.” Be sure to read the materials details if looking for pure polyester sheets. Usually a cost-effective sheet option, polyester ... Its wrinkle-resistant design keeps your sheets smooth and crinkle-free, while its non-pilling feature prevents the fabric from creating fuzz or lint balls. WebMar 12, 2024 · Microfiber Sheet Quality. Just as with any other fabric, the quality of microfiber can vary. All sheet manufacturers grade microfiber by weight (grams per square meter, or GSM), not thread count. A higher GSM indicates denser, more durable fabric. Sheets typically range between 90 and 110 GSM. A good quality set like these Vilano …

Polyester is popular in garments, bedclothes, blankets, and other home furnishings.On the other hand, people use microfiber in household materials, including bed sheets, towels, … how to rid of snakesWebJul 30, 2024 · Microfiber Sheets Cons: Can Be Warm. The tight weave makes the microfiber sheets less breathable and causes higher heat retention. Even though they’re moisture-wicking, they can trap heat and feel excessively warm while you sleep. This is a problem for those who sleep warm and suffer from night sweats. Allergies. how to rid of wartsWebJun 2, 2024 · Microfiber vs. Polyester Sheets.
